Ingredients for BBQ Lime Chicken
Gather these simple ingredients to create your delicious BBQ lime chicken. The magic really starts with the homemade BBQ chicken lime marinade, which infuses the chicken with incredible flavor. You’ll need:
- 1.5 lbs boneless, skinless chicken tenders – the perfect size for this dish
- 1 cup BBQ sauce – your favorite brand works perfectly
- 1/4 cup lime juice – fresh squeezed is best for that zesty kick
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ar – adds a touch of sweetness to balance the tang
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ce – for a deep, savory umami note
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der – essential for that classic savory flavor
- 1/2 teaspoon onion powder – complements the garlic beautifully
- Salt and pepper to taste – season to your preference
- 1 cup panko breadcrumbs – creates an extra-crispy coating
- 1/2 cup all-purpose flour – for dredging before the egg and panko
- 2 large eggs, beaten – the binder for the panko
- 2 tablespoons olive oil – for searing and getting that golden crust
How to Make BBQ Lime Chicken
Let’s get this flavorful BBQ lime chicken into your kitchen! It’s surprisingly simple and the results are incredibly rewarding. Follow these steps for a taste sensation your family will rave about.
- Step 1: First things first, let’s get that oven preheating to 400°F (200°C). While it’s warming up, grab a medium bowl and mix together your BBQ sauce, fresh lime juice, brown sugar, Worcestershire sauce, garlic powder, onion powder, and a pinch of salt and pepper. This is your magical BBQ lime chicken marinade.
- Step 2: Now, add your chicken tenders to that glorious marinade. Make sure each piece is coated well. Let them soak up all those delicious flavors for at least 30 minutes, but if you have time, up to 2 hours in the fridge will really deepen the taste of your marinated BBQ lime chicken.
- Step 3: Set up your breading station. You’ll need three shallow dishes: one with all-purpose flour, one with your beaten eggs, and the last one filled with panko breadcrumbs.
- Step 4: Take the chicken out of the marinade, letting any excess drip back into the bowl. Dredge each tender first in the flour, shaking off any extra. Then, dip it into the beaten egg, letting the excess coat drip away. Finally, press it firmly into the panko breadcrumbs, ensuring a nice, even coating.
- Step 5: Heat the olive oil in an oven-safe skillet over medium-high heat. You’ll know it’s ready when the oil shimmers. Carefully place the breaded chicken tenders into the hot skillet. Sear them for about 1-2 minutes per side until they’re beautifully golden brown and smell amazing.
- Step 6: Once seared, carefully transfer the entire skillet into your preheated oven. Bake for 15-20 minutes. You’re looking for the chicken to be cooked through completely, reaching an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) when checked with a meat thermometer.
- Step 7: Once cooked, remove the skillet from the oven. Serve your fantastic BBQ lime chicken immediately, with any extra BBQ lime sauce on the side for dipping!

Pro Tips for the Best BBQ Lime Chicken

- Don’t skip the sear! Getting that golden-brown crust on the chicken before baking adds so much depth of flavor.
- Ensure your panko breadcrumbs are evenly coated on the chicken for maximum crispiness. Press them on firmly!
- Let the chicken rest for a few minutes after baking before slicing. This helps keep it juicy.
- If you’re using chicken breasts, pound them to an even thickness so they cook uniformly.

Can I make BBQ Lime Chicken ahead of time?
Yes, you absolutely can! You can marinate the chicken for up to 2 hours ahead of time and keep it in the fridge. How do I avoid common mistakes with BBQ Lime Chicken?
A common mistake is not marinating long enough, which affects flavor. Another pitfall is overcooking; use a meat thermometer to ensure it reaches 165°F (74°C). Finally, don’t overcrowd the pan when searing, as this will steam the chicken instead of browning it.

How to Store and Reheat BBQ Lime Chicken
Properly storing your leftover BBQ lime chicken ensures it stays delicious and safe to eat. Once the chicken has cooled down completely to room temperature, which usually takes about an hour, transfer it to an airtight container. This is key for maintaining freshness and preventing freezer burn. You can store it in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. For longer storage, wrap individual portions tightly in plastic wrap, then in aluminum foil, and freeze them for up to 3 months. This makes for super convenient meals later on – truly easy BBQ lime chicken storage!
When you’re ready to enjoy your stored chicken, there are a few reheating methods that work best. For refrigerated chicken, you can simply warm it in a skillet over medium-low heat until heated through, or pop it in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es. If reheating from frozen, it’s best to thaw it in the refrigerator overnight first. Alternatively, you can reheat frozen pieces directly in the oven, adding a few extra minutes to the cooking time, or gently in a microwave. How do I make BBQ Lime Chicken if I don’t have an oven-safe skillet?
No worries if you don’t have an oven-safe skillet! To make this BBQ lime chicken, you can simply sear the breaded chicken tenders in a regular skillet over medium-high heat for 1-2 minutes per side until golden brown. Then, transfer them to a baking sheet lined with parchment paper and bake in your preheated 400°F (200°C) oven for 15-20 minutes, or until cooked through. It’s just as easy!
Can I use chicken breasts instead of tenders for this recipe?
Absolutely! You can definitely use chicken breasts for this BBQ lime chicken. I recommend cutting them into roughly 1.5-inch pieces or pounding them to an even thickness before marinating and breading. This ensures they cook evenly and quickly, so keep an eye on them to avoid overcooking.
Is this recipe suitable for a spicy BBQ lime chicken?
Yes, this recipe is very adaptable for a spicy BBQ lime chicken! For an extra kick, simply add a pinch of cayenne pepper or a teaspoon of your favorite hot sauce directly into the BBQ lime chicken marinade. You could also sprinkle some red pepper flakes over the finished chicken before serving for an added touch of heat!
